Material Types and Characteristics
A range of materials are commonly used for armrest covers, each with distinct attributes. Fabric, leather, and vinyl are among the most popular choices, each offering a different balance of benefits.
Comparison of Material Types
The table below provides a comparative overview of the pros and cons of fabric, leather, and vinyl armrest covers.
| Material |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| Fabric | Generally comfortable and breathable, often affordable. Offers a wide range of colors and patterns for personalization. | May be less durable than leather or vinyl, susceptible to stains and wrinkles. May require more frequent cleaning. |
| Leather | Highly durable and resistant to stains and spills, offering a luxurious aesthetic. Maintains its appearance well over time. | Can be more expensive than fabric or vinyl. May be less comfortable for extended use, especially in warmer climates due to its non-breathable nature. |
| Vinyl | Offers a good balance of durability and affordability, often resistant to stains and easy to clean. Available in a variety of colors and patterns, providing personalization options. | May not be as comfortable as fabric or as luxurious as leather. Can feel somewhat stiff or plastic-like to the touch, depending on the specific type of vinyl. |

Cost-Effective Materials
Budget-friendly armrest covers often utilize materials like polyester, vinyl, or faux leather. Polyester is a popular choice due to its affordability and relatively quick drying time, making it easier to clean. Vinyl offers a more durable and water-resistant surface, which is beneficial in high-traffic areas. Faux leather provides a sophisticated look and feel while remaining more accessible than genuine leather.

Fabric Armrest Covers
Fabric armrest covers, often made from materials like polyester or cotton blends, are susceptible to stains and wear. Regular cleaning is paramount to maintain their appearance and hygiene. Gentle hand washing with mild detergent is typically sufficient, avoiding harsh chemicals or excessive scrubbing that can damage the fabric. Air drying is generally recommended, as machine drying can shrink or distort the material.
Leather Armrest Covers
Leather armrest covers, known for their durability and aesthetic appeal, require specialized care to maintain their pristine condition. Regular dusting with a soft cloth is recommended to prevent dust accumulation. For light stains, a damp cloth with a mild cleaner can be used, but avoid excessive moisture.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ners. Periodic application of leather conditioner can help maintain the leather’s suppleness and prevent cracking.
Vinyl Armrest Covers
Vinyl armrest covers are known for their durability and ease of cleaning. A damp cloth and mild detergent are usually sufficient for general cleaning.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or solvents, as these can damage the vinyl surface. For stubborn stains, a specialized vinyl cleaner can be employed, following the product instructions carefully. Periodically, consider applying a protective coating to enhance durability and repel stains.
| Material | Cleaning Method | Maintenance |
|---|---|---|
| Fabric | Gentle hand washing with mild detergent. Air dry. | Avoid harsh chemicals and excessive scrubbing. |
| Leather | Regular dusting with a soft cloth. Damp cloth with mild cleaner for light stains. | Apply leather conditioner periodically to maintain suppleness. |
| Vinyl | Damp cloth and mild detergent. Use specialized vinyl cleaner for stubborn stains. | Avoid abrasive cleaners and solvents. Apply protective coating periodically. |
